The Chadron State Eagles now know who they’ll face on the gridiron in the 2025 college football season.

The Eagles kick off the season away against the Northern Colorado Bears on Aug. 30 at Nottingham Field.

The Eagles end their season away against the CSU Pueblo ThunderWolves on Nov. 15 at CSU Pueblo ThunderBowl.

They play a total of 11 games this year in the regular season with 4 of those games at home and 7 away or at neutral sites.

Some games may change due to unforeseen mid-season circumstances.
